I played along with CSI (Color, Stories, and Inspiration) for their very first challenge, and followed their challenges ever since, but haven't played along again until just recently. Since I had several of the colors in my March kit for this challenge, I decided to use the inspiration and play along, even though the prize deadline has passed.
Here is the layout that I made with my March kit, in response to the challenge:
My evidence and the colors are in the frames (love that I was able to use so many of the frames, plus a good bit of scraps):
For my evidence, I used date stamps, and there were leaves, flowers, text print, and chevrons, which are basically a line of triangles. I love that I used so much color and pattern, but the white background helps to keep it all contained and clean looking. For my testimony, I journaled a recipe- Butterbeer from my son's Harry Potter birthday party.

It's time for a challenge with the Counterfeit Kit club, and my March kit, "Welcome Sunshine". Our challenge is:
Challenge #3: On Your Desk Challenge! Take a look at your desk...

If your desk is messy, clutter, then make a project that has lots of layers of embellishments, stamping, misting...STUFF! If your desk is neat and tidy, then minimal is the way to go!
You may NOT do anything special to your desk now that you know what the challenge is...be honest about what the state of it is NOW.
You saw the state of my desk in my last post, so I did a layout to fit, with clusters, layers and a sprinkle of embellishment. I was very inspired by CSI Challenge #157:
Loved the messy piles, felt they suited the look of my desk right now, and the colors fit my kit. So, with all of the inspiration I drew on, what did I come up with? Here is my page:
I drew on my old pictures for this one! A layout with a photo of my son's birth, over 13 years ago. For my "Evidence": camera, circles, labels, and a polaroid frame.
For my "Testimony", I journaled on a circular label. the journaling for this page is short and sweet; " Welcome to the world, Evan Wayne Visnick! You are so very loved!"
I have put together several pages with my March kit, which I hope to share throughout the week this week. Thanks for stopping by today!

Case Closed!
For today's layout, I played along with a fantasic and fun new color challenge with a twist:
CSI: Color, Stories, Inspiration:
It is such an interesting and unique twist on a color combo challenge! I love it!
My layout:
I had the colors in my "Cozy Christmas" kit already, so this was a great way to use them! Evidence I included:bow and lacy (the snowflake under the rosette) element. For the Testimony:I journaled a rhyme on a tag.
Patterned paper is Basic Grey, die cut paper is from Target $1 spot, die cut tag and snowflake using my Cricut and SCAL, red&white twine, green and black ribbon, and my favorite element is the rosette I received in a 2 Peas swap:
